Forrest was 20 years old when he shot Officer Ryan Burns during a routine traffic stop in November of 2014.
Police said Forrest fired at Burns from a car he had stolen shortly before. He sped away from the scene in a van and was captured two days later.
Forrest went to trial in January and was convicted on numerous class five felonies, including reckless attempted manslaughter, aggravated motor vehicle theft and second degree assault.
Forrest apologized but it didn’t seem to make much of an impact on the judge, CBS Denver reports.
The judge said Forrest didn’t show any remorse and appeared to be only sorry that he was caught, despite an apology given to the court.
